What Does a Hotel Accident Lawyer Service Entail?

A hotel accident lawyer is a civil litigation professional who handles claims involving injuries that occur on hotel property. Premises liability representation requires a thorough understanding of Nevada's premises liability statutes, risk management practices, and proof necessary to build a winning case.

Mechanically, the representation begins when a lawyer reviews the facts of the accident. Your attorney establishes where negligence occurred — whether that's the hotel ownership group or multiple responsible entities. Your lawyer then gathers evidence including surveillance footage, medical records, and photographs of the hazard. This body of proof is used to negotiate with insurers if necessary.

Who Is a Good Client for a Hotel Accident Lawyer?

Anyone injured on hotel property may have a valid claim — but particular cases typically yield better compensation results. Strong cases typically involve guests injured by defective hotel equipment, guests who experienced food poisoning, and travelers harmed in parking garage accidents. If your injury required medical attention and was caused by a hazard the hotel knew about, a hotel accident lawyer should evaluate your situation.

Acting quickly is essential in hotel accident claims. Nevada's statute of limitations typically provides a two-year window from the date of the accident to pursue compensation. Past timing concerns, evidence deteriorates rapidly as months go by. Even if you are unsure your case is strong enough, a consultation costs you nothing and gives you clarity on your options.

Conversely, some situations don't quite reach the legal standard required. When your own conduct caused the harm, recovery may be limited. Nevada's comparative negligence rules permit some compensation as long as fault is at least partially attributed to the property. How do I prove a hotel was negligent after my accident?

Proving hotel negligence requires proving the get more info property had notice of the unsafe situation and did nothing to correct it. Critical documentation include surveillance footage showing the hazard, expert testimony from safety consultants. Our attorneys takes responsibility for building the record on your behalf.

What if I contributed to the accident at the hotel?

Nevada follows a modified comparative negligence system, meaning you can still recover compensation even if you bear some responsibility. The damages you receive will be adjusted downward based on how much responsibility you carry. A hotel accident lawyer will present the facts in the light most favorable to you.
